ESAN Youths Movement has faulted the remand order issued by Magistrate C. A. Nwoha, sitting in Benin City, Edo State, and failure to grant bail to the 10 youths who allegedly assaulted Governor Godwin Obaseki at Irrua, last week.

Obaseki

President of Esan Youths Movement, Mr. Kingsley Ohens, at a briefing yesterday in Benin City, noted that the misdemeanor allegedly committed by the youths as boldly stated in the charge sheet by the Police is a bailable offence under the law and wondered why the Magistrate deliberately refused to grant their bail applications.

The youth leader called on the Attorney General of the Federation, and Chief Judge of Edo State to prevail on Magistrate C.A Nwoha,  who swore an oath to discharge her duties without fear or favour to grant the bail application of the youths remanded in custody.
